What we're looking for

We’re looking for a Creative Strategist to help drive Raven's exciting growth plans. In this role, you’ll conduct media and market analysis to define and execute a creative testing roadmap. You’ll also collaborate closely with marketing managers, media buyers and lifecycle marketers to run and test growth experiments, developing a growing understanding of the key motivators behind purchase decision making in the category.

We believe that a mix of data and creativity is key to a strong growth engine, so we’re looking for someone with a solid growth marketing background and a knack for coming up with creative ways to capture attention across different mediums.


Responsibilities:

  • Maintain a strong pipeline of creative testing across marketing channels.

  • Collaborate closely with the creative team to develop high-performing ad creatives that convert.

  • Deepen your understanding of our customer personas to better empathize with their pain points.

  • Collaborate with other marketing and cross-functional teams to gather insights that enhance our lifecycle marketing efforts.

  • Conduct research across competitors, alternatives and other key leaders in Direct-to-Consumer marketing to ensure our creative strategy evolving with the market.

  • Be a key contributor and leader in developing new and innovative concepts to drive the business forward.


Qualifications:

  • 5+ years of experience in a creative production environment, either managing a creative team or collaborating closely with them.

  • Worked closely with creative production teams to develop eye-catching landing pages, emails, or quiz funnels that drive action.

  • A solid understanding of multiple digital marketing analytic tools such as Google Analytics, Google / Meta Ads

  • Use of tools to support briefing creatives effectively like Magic Brief, Motion, Foreplay, Notion, Asana etc

  • A proven history of developing and iterating on winning creatives.

  • Proven track record of growing conversion volume within CAC targets

  • You’ve done it before, at scale. You have some hard-won lessons from the industry, and bring a deep understanding of performance marketing.

  • Skilled at clearly presenting results, insights, and opportunities.

  • Familiar with the fast-paced environment of a rapidly growing startup and know how to thrive in it.

What We Do

Phoenix provides an off-camera telehealth platform that makes it easy for Canadians to get life-changing medications prescribed online by licensed clinicians and discreetly delivered from a licensed pharmacy with a convenient monthly subscription.
